We have observing frequent OOME during test load on a small cluster (15 nodes), 
but the number of regions is
quite high (~1K per region server)

It seems that we are hitting constantly HBASE-4107 bug.

The most interesting part is heap dump analysis:

Heap Size = 4G

byte[] consume 86% of heap
68% of overall Heap is accessible from MemStore instances
MemStore-> KeyValueSkipListSet -> ConcurrentSkip

I am not saying that this is a memory leak but taking into account that 
MemStore default size is 40% of 4G = 1.6G
68% looks very suspicious.
